Transaction 51c86be18a516256c93f4fb9d65a9f84afd7525ce4808b1140e63f8b8a8db055

3 Input
2 Outputs
  • 51c86be18a516256c93f4fb9d65a9f84afd7525ce4808b1140e63f8b8a8db055:0
  • value  6644
    address  1E46a3JwCHCBKea52vYv9h1FQR4oe6GDxo
  • 51c86be18a516256c93f4fb9d65a9f84afd7525ce4808b1140e63f8b8a8db055:1
  • value  17871050
    address  32Q3U52ZLGoXJHkgNc686gCxitmyjd4uqX